c++34 [SWEA] 8673. 코딩 토너먼트1 모든 사람들의 코딩 실력을 입력받고 대진표에 따라 경기를 치르는 두 코딩 실력 중 더 높은 숫자(다음 라운드에 출전할)만 vnext 벡터에 넣었습니다. 경기를 치르는 두 코딩 실력의 차를 result에 더했습니다. vnext의 사이즈가 1이 되면 최종 승자가 결정되었으므로 토너먼트가 종료되고, result를 반환하여 출력합니다. https://sw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AW2Jldrqlo4DFASu&categoryId=AW2Jldrqlo4DFASu&categoryType=CODE S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acade.. 2020. 3. 17. [SWEA] 1220. [S/W 문제해결 기본] 5일차 - Magnetic 아래로 내려가면서 N극을 이전에 만나고 S극을 만나면 교착상태가 +1이 됩니다. → flagN으로 체크 단, S극이 연속이라면 하나의 교착상태이기 때문에 교착상태가 증가하지 않습니다. → prev로 체크 #include using namespace std; int length; int map[100][100]; /* 1: N극, 2: S극 윗 부분 N극, 아랫 부분: S극 */ int getResult() { int result = 0; for(int x=0; x 2020. 2. 24. [SWEA] 9317. 석찬이의 받아쓰기 https://sw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AW-hOY5KeEIDFAVg&categoryId=AW-hOY5KeEIDFAVg&categoryType=CODE S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com #include using namespace std; int N; string str1, str2; int getResult() { int result = 0; for(int i=0; i> tc; for(int i=1; i> N >> str1 >> str2; cout 2020. 2. 20. [SWEA] 8457. 알 덴테 스파게티 문제 이해만 잘하면 아주 간단하게 해결할 수 있는 문제이다. 모래시계 단위로 B-E~B+E를 나눴을 때 나머지가 0인 경우가 하나라도 있으면 구입해도 되는 모래시계이다. B-E를 모래시계 단위로 나눴을 때, 나눠 떨어진다면 B-E를 측정할 수 있으므로 구입해도 되는 모래시계 나눠 떨어지지 않는다면 B-E에서 (B-E를 모래시계 단위로 나눈 나머지)를 뺀 시간만큼은 측정할 수 있음 → 모래시계 단위를 한번 더 더했을 때 B+E 이하라면 구입해도 되는 모래시계 #include using namespace std; int N, B, E; int sandglass[100]; int getResult() { int result = 0; for(int i=0; i T; for(int tc=1; tc> N >> B .. 2020. 2. 17. 이전 1 2 3 4 5 6 ··· 9 다음